The Holden Ute SS-V is an Australian light truck that will never make it to the United States. And that's a shame, because the Ute SS-V has the potential to fill the hole left in American hearts and garages by the El Camino. Built by an Australian subsidiary of General Motors, the Ute SS-V Offers both a practical cargo bed and a 6 liter aluminum V8 under the hood, which certainly checks a lot of boxes. But despite occasional rumors to the contrary, you won't be seeing the "Ute" any time soon. This might be because way back in 1963 the USA created the "Chicken Tax," which imposed a 25 percent import tariff on light trucks (among other things) in response to French and German tariffs on chicken imports from the States, which would add a prohibitive chunk of change to the sticker price.
